Output 2954e1f1c82bbcf80d599e84b4009bd6c8ad8d11477c494691e3cf3c6973c9e2:1

value
34989805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24af774ddf8d24b53e46c244cf9e71d6c93cb973 OP_EQUAL
address
352zT3Ts9piSDhZpBsDoZMvdtDmJioQNBo
transaction
2954e1f1c82bbcf80d599e84b4009bd6c8ad8d11477c494691e3cf3c6973c9e2
confirmations
351142
spent
true